## Runbook: Account Recovery — Pooler Edition

Quick context for the sync: when the Dovetail pooler saturates, recovery logins time out and users pile up in support. Bump `max_idle` on the Kestrel replica, drain stuck connections, then re-run the recovery queue. If the pooler's admin account is itself locked out (yes, it happens), authenticate with the recovery passphrase printed directly below this paragraph.

strongbox words: druvan-lamys-eliius-jorax-istox-soreth-ulays-gilix-ralix-oliiel-norwyn-casvan-praius

## Nightlift Scheduler — Backfills

Nightlift runs nightly data backfills at 01:30 UTC. Failures page on-call after two retries. Check job state via the /runs endpoint. Manual re-trigger: POST /runs/replay with the dataset slug. Requests need the scheduler's internal key, shown below.

gateway credential: qvz23-XSZTNBjrucz4Q49XMT1TuVw

**Q: A customer says their thumbnails are stuck "processing" — what gives?**

Usually the Snapmill queue is just backed up after a big batch upload. Check the queue depth first; anything under 10k clears itself within an hour. If it's been stuck longer, don't requeue manually — that duplicates jobs. The status board and the safe-retry procedure live on the internal page here.

operations page: https://harbor.kelvidyn.example/dash/dash/board/projects/build/pipeline/run/72cb258c26ee55412287df41